1.原理:
这个程序可以实现批量获取到某一个CSDN博客的个人信息、目录与链接的对应,并存到一个本目录的mulu.txt文件中
2.具体代码:
# -*- coding: cp936 -*-
import urllib.request#
import re#
import sys#
import time#
import random
import string
headers = {#...
分类:
编程语言 时间:
2015-05-19 10:44:03
收藏:
0 评论:
0 赞:
0 阅读:
281
接下来这段时间,我将会学习mongodb,由浅入深,并且将学习的过程会详细记录下来。mongodb是什么?我想这一点不需要我过多的解释。好了,废话不多说,我们直奔主题,看看mongodb开发环境的搭建。说明一点,在学习mongodb期间,我的所有 操作都是在windows下完成的。下面我带大家一步一步学习windows下mongodb开发环境的搭建下载mongodb首先我们需要到mongodb的官网...
分类:
数据库技术 时间:
2015-05-19 10:43:54
收藏:
0 评论:
0 赞:
0 阅读:
136
解题思路:int型的注意,+= (a * b) % 9973时小心溢出了#include
#include
using namespace std;
#define maxn 10
#define mod 9973
typedef long long ll;
struct Matrix{
ll mat[maxn][maxn];
}a, b, tmp;
int...
分类:
其他 时间:
2015-05-19 10:43:43
收藏:
0 评论:
0 赞:
0 阅读:
269
读程杰的《大话设计模式》有一段时间了,将其C#版的设计模式代码用C++全部重新实现了一遍,并记下个人的一些心得,同时也对一些设计模式进行了改造。网上有份《大话设计模式实现(C++版)》的资料,但稍看后错误不少,比如用作接口的基类不将析构函数申明为虚函数,仅内部使用的成员变量不申明为private(公然违背迪米特法则),new出的对象不进行释放等等一些错误或不良编码习惯,易误导新学C++的同学。故我将我个人实现的C++献丑放出,欢迎大家批评指正,共同进步。...
分类:
编程语言 时间:
2015-05-19 10:43:33
收藏:
0 评论:
0 赞:
0 阅读:
186
EK算法简介:http://www.wutianqi.com/?p=3107#include
#include
#include
using namespace std;
const int msize = 205;int N, M; // N--路径数, M--结点数
int r[msize][msize]; //...
分类:
其他 时间:
2015-05-19 10:43:23
收藏:
0 评论:
0 赞:
0 阅读:
228
废话不多说,直接贴代码,主要采用BeautifulSoup写的
# -*- coding: utf-8 -*-
"""
Created on Mon May 18 19:12:06 2015
@author: Administrator
"""
import urllib
import os
from bs4 import BeautifulSoup
impo...
分类:
编程语言 时间:
2015-05-19 10:43:13
收藏:
0 评论:
0 赞:
0 阅读:
346
Palindrome Number Some hints:Could negative integers be palindromes? (ie, -1)If you are thinking of converting the integer to string, note the restriction of using extra space.You could also try revers...
分类:
其他 时间:
2015-05-19 10:43:07
收藏:
0 评论:
0 赞:
0 阅读:
255
课堂上要求学生自由组队准备一个安全相关的主题讲解,于是会兴冲冲的找到学霸想抱大腿。最近应大腿的需求,决定要补充ppt一部分内容以掩盖我们打酱油的真面目,大胖这里是学霸的外号的意思是一个酱油的技术点太酱油,两个酱油的技术点拼起来就刁刁的叻!
前一篇酱油技术是
登陆会话劫持
还有一个酱油技术就是本文了。
也是醉了,后来确定的主题竟然是如何帮助同学查看室友空间,更醉的是,这种猥琐的事情要让我来做!...
分类:
其他 时间:
2015-05-19 10:43:05
收藏:
0 评论:
0 赞:
0 阅读:
402
取石子游戏
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others)
Total Submission(s): 4285 Accepted Submission(s): 2206
Problem Description
有两堆石子,数量任意,可以不同。游戏开始...
分类:
其他 时间:
2015-05-19 10:42:44
收藏:
0 评论:
0 赞:
0 阅读:
264
java ‘i++’ 计数器的性能测试
所谓的volatile
Synchronized同步原语
JDK1.5的AtomicLong
Java8 LongAddr Vs AtomicLong
总结:比较,该用哪个 ?
1.所谓的volatile上一篇文章我也写到了volatile的作用:当我们写一个变量时,它会被立刻刷新到主内存中去,保证了变量对其他线程的可见性,不会发生线程在自己的私有内存中更新了...
分类:
编程语言 时间:
2015-05-19 10:42:17
收藏:
0 评论:
0 赞:
0 阅读:
436
Apache2 Problems1.Bad User Namewhen you keydown #apache2 in the shell.Tips will be like this
apache2:bad user name ${APACHE_RUN_USER}
well,I believe this is because /etc/init.d is not in your command...
分类:
其他 时间:
2015-05-19 10:42:14
收藏:
0 评论:
0 赞:
0 阅读:
285
为了解决Java基本数据类型在运算时会出现的溢出和计算不精确的问题。Java 提供了两个类BigInteger和BigDecimal,专门用于进行高精度运算。凡是能用int 或float 做的事情,用BigInteger和BigDecimal也可以做,只是必须换用方法调用,而不是使用运算符。
高精度整数BigInteger
BigInteger支持任意精度的整数,也就是说我们可精确...
分类:
编程语言 时间:
2015-05-19 10:41:57
收藏:
0 评论:
0 赞:
0 阅读:
305
感觉最近有些不在状态,几场考试考的都不是非常好.
然后我这种大弱渣显然只能去P啦~~~
(虽然觉得ACM赛制还是要跪
不过总要做出选择吗.POJ1832首先递推算出fif_i表示第ii位到第00位全部变成00的最小移动次数.
gig_i表示将第ii位变成11,同时第i?1i-1位到第00位都变成00的最小移动次数.
利用数学归纳法可以得到:
若有一个在第ii位的11,将它变成00需要的最...
分类:
其他 时间:
2015-05-19 10:40:43
收藏:
0 评论:
0 赞:
0 阅读:
322
Oracle执行计划根据索引的类型与where限制条件的不同,有5种类型的索引扫描,分别是:索引唯一扫描(index unique scan),索引范围扫描(index range scan),索引全扫描(index full scan),索引快速扫描(index fast full scan)索引跳跃式扫描 (index skip scan)。
1、索引唯一扫描(index uniq...
分类:
数据库技术 时间:
2015-05-19 10:40:33
收藏:
0 评论:
0 赞:
0 阅读:
270
场景
我用的数据库是mysql5.6,下面简单的介绍下场景
课程表
create table Course(
c_id int PRIMARY KEY,
name varchar(10)
)
数据100条
学生表:
create table Student(
id int PRIMARY KEY,
name varchar(10)
)
数据70000条
...
分类:
数据库技术 时间:
2015-05-19 10:40:23
收藏:
0 评论:
0 赞:
0 阅读:
208
Ubuntu 10.04 之JDK安装
1.从官网
(http://www.Oracle.com/technetwork/java/javase/downloads/jdk6u35-downloads-1836443.html)下载安装文件(如:jdk-6u45-linux-x64.bin)。复制该文件到/usr/lib/java下,如果没有java文件夹,则创建它。sudo mkdir -...
分类:
系统服务 时间:
2015-05-19 10:40:13
收藏:
0 评论:
0 赞:
0 阅读:
280
图像分割指的是将数字图像细分为多个图像子区域的过程,在OpenCv中实现了三种跟图像分割相关的算法,它们分别是:金字塔分割算法,分水岭分割算法以及均值漂移分割算法。它们的使用过程都很简单,刚开始学习opencv,先记录一下我对金字塔分割原理的理解吧。
金字塔分割算法
金字塔分割算法由cvPrySegmentation所实现,该函数的使用还是比较简单;需要注意的是图像的尺寸以及金字塔的...
分类:
其他 时间:
2015-05-19 10:40:03
收藏:
0 评论:
0 赞:
0 阅读:
308
整理的比较容易理解的PDO操作实例,注意,需要开启php的pdo支持,php5.1以上版本支持实现数据库连接单例化,有三要素 静态变量、静态实例化方法、私有构造函数 DPDO.php
//PDO操作类
//author http://www.lai18.com
class DPDO{
private $DSN;
private $DBUser;
private $DBPwd;
p...
分类:
数据库技术 时间:
2015-05-19 10:39:53
收藏:
0 评论:
0 赞:
0 阅读:
260
多行注释使用/**……*/,需要包含一个描述,所有参数的具体类型的值还有返回值。
// bad
// make() returns a new element
// based on the passed in tag name
//
// @param {String} tag
// @return {Element} element
function make(tag) {
// ......
分类:
编程语言 时间:
2015-05-19 10:39:43
收藏:
0 评论:
0 赞:
0 阅读:
265
原文地址:http://javaz.cn/site/javaz/site_study/info/2015/25220.html
项目地址:http://www.freeteam.cn/
移动app运行配置
管理员可以在这里设置移动app的欢迎图片。
从左侧管理菜单点击运行配置进入。
选择新的图片后点击保存按钮即可。
?...
分类:
移动平台 时间:
2015-05-19 10:39:33
收藏:
0 评论:
0 赞:
0 阅读:
258